Understanding Xenical Diet Pills in Germany: A Comprehensive Guide to Medical Weight Management
In Germany, as in many other industrialized nations, the frequency of weight problems and overweight conditions has ended up being a considerable public health focus. According to the Robert Koch Institute (RKI), a considerable portion of the German population battles with weight-related health concerns, resulting in an increased need for reliable medical interventions. Among the most popular pharmacological treatments readily available in German drug stores is Xenical.
Xenical, the trademark name for the active ingredient Orlistat, is a prescription medication developed to assist in weight loss when combined with a reduced-calorie, low-fat diet plan. What is Xenical?
Xenical is a powerful, specific, and long-acting inhibitor of intestinal lipases. Unlike numerous other diet tablets that act as hunger suppressants by impacting the main nerve system, Xenical ohne Rezept works locally within the digestion tract. It is produced by major pharmaceutical companies and is strictly managed by the European Medicines Agency (EMA) and the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M) in Germany.

How Xenical Works
The primary function of Xenical is to prevent the body from absorbing a part of the fats consumed in the diet plan. When food is consumed, enzymes called lipases in the stomach and little intestine break down large fat molecules into smaller pieces (fatty acids and glycerol) so they can be soaked up into the blood stream.
Orlistat binds to these lipase enzymes, essentially “turning them off.” When these enzymes are sidelined, around 25% to 30% of the fat consumed in a meal stays undigested. Due to the fact that this fat is too large to be absorbed, it goes through the digestive system and is removed from the body by means of defecation. This decrease in calorie consumption assists produce the deficit required for weight-loss.
The Regulatory Landscape in Germany
In Germany, the distribution of weight-loss medication is securely controlled. Xenical can only be acquired with a valid prescription from a licensed doctor (Hausarzt or professional).
Prescription Requirements
A medical professional in Germany will normally recommend Xenical Deutschland just if specific requirements are satisfied:
- Body Mass Index (BMI): The client needs to typically have a BMI of 30 kg/m two or higher.
- Health Risks: A BMI of 28 kg/m ² may suffice if the patient suffers from weight-related co-morbidities such as type 2 diabetes, high blood pressure, or high cholesterol.
- Previous Efforts: Evidence that conventional weight reduction techniques (diet plan and exercise alone) have actually not yielded adequate results.
Medical Insurance and Costs
A substantial point of consideration for clients in Germany is the “way of life drug” classification. Under German social law (SGB V), the majority of public health insurance coverage service providers (Gesetzliche Krankenkasse) do not cover the costs of weight loss medications like Xenical, even when recommended by a doctor. Patients are normally needed to pay the full cost at the drug store (Apotheke), though personal insurance companies may use different terms.
Comparing Orlistat Strengths
In German drug stores, consumers may encounter two various versions of Orlistat. It is vital to understand the distinction between the prescription-strength Xenical and the non-prescription (OTC) alternatives.
| Contrast Factor | Xenical | Orlistat Hexal/ Alli (OTC) |
|---|---|---|
| Orlistat Dosage | 120 mg | 60 mg |
| Ease of access | Prescription required | Offered over the counter |
| Medical Supervision | Needed | Recommended however not compulsory |
| Fat Blocked | ~ 25-30% | ~ 25% (of a smaller sized quantity) |
| Cost | Usually greater per pack | Lower per pack |
Medical Benefits of Xenical
Research and clinical trials including Xenical have actually demonstrated a number of key advantages for individuals having a hard time with chronic weight management:
- Sustained Weight Loss: Studies reveal that clients taking Xenical combined with a healthy diet lose more weight than those using diet alone over a 12-month duration.
- Improvement in Metabolic Markers: Weight loss triggered by Xenical often leads to improved insulin sensitivity and lower blood pressure.
- Cholesterol Management: Orlistat has actually been revealed to minimize levels of LDL (bad) cholesterol, partially due to the weight loss and partially due to the inhibition of cholesterol absorption.
- Prevention of Type 2 Diabetes: For those with pre-diabetes, the weight reduction achieved through Xenical can significantly decrease the danger of progressing to full-blown diabetes.
Application: Usage and Diet
For Xenical Apotheke Deutschland to be effective and to lessen negative effects, it must be used properly. In Germany, medical professionals and pharmacists highlight that this is not a “magic tablet” however an assistance tool for a way of life change.
How to Take Xenical
- Dosage: The basic dose is one 120 mg capsule taken three times daily with each primary meal containing fat.
- Timing: The pill must be taken during the meal or as much as one hour after eating.
- Avoiding Meals: If a meal is avoided or includes no fat, the dosage should be omitted.
Dietary Guidelines
Because Xenical blocks fat, taking in a meal exceedingly high in fat will result in unpleasant gastrointestinal side impacts. The advised diet plan while on Xenical consists of:
- Reduced Calories: A calorie deficit is still essential for weight-loss.
- Fat Distribution: No more than 30% of daily calories must come from fat.
- Nutrient Density: High intake of fruits, vegetables, and lean proteins.
- Vitamin Supplementation: Because Xenical can interfere with the absorption of fat-soluble vitamins (A, D, E, and K), German medical professionals often advise taking a multivitamin at bedtime.
Adverse Effects and Considerations
The side impacts of Xenical are mostly “treatment-emergent” and happen in the digestion system. These are straight related to the existence of undigested fat in the stool.
Common Gastrointestinal Effects:
- Steatorrhea (oily, fatty stools)
- Urgent or increased frequency of bowel movements
- Oily spotting in undergarments
- Flatulence with discharge
- Stomach discomfort or discomfort
Contraindications:Xenical is not appropriate for everyone. It ought to be avoided by:
- Pregnant or breastfeeding ladies.
- People with persistent malabsorption syndrome.
- Individuals with cholestasis (a gallbladder condition).
- Those taking certain medications like Ciclosporin or Warfarin (blood thinners) without stringent medical tracking.

2. How much weight can I expect to lose?
Weight-loss varies by individual. Medical studies suggest that many users lose 5% to 10% of their preliminary body weight within the first year of treatment, provided they stick to a calorie-restricted diet.
3. Will the weight remain off after I stop taking Xenical?
Xenical assists develop a calorie deficit, but long-lasting success depends on permanent lifestyle changes. If a patient returns to high-fat, high-calorie consuming practices after stopping the medication, weight regain is likely.

5. Does Xenical affect the effectiveness of other medications?
Yes, it can interfere with the absorption of specific drugs, consisting of contraceptive pills (if extreme diarrhea takes place), anticonvulsants, and blood-thinning medications. Always speak with a German pharmacist or doctor concerning drug interactions.
